INEC Prepares for Ekiti Governorship Election on June 20

On June 11, 2026, Prof. Joash Amupitan, the Chairman of the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C), confirmed the commission's preparedness for the Ekiti State governorship election set for June 20, 2026.
During a stakeholders' meeting in Ado Ekiti, he provided details on the electoral process, highlighting that INEC has completed a clean and legal verification of the voter registration list, which now includes 1,059,360 registered citizens, an increase from 987,647 in 2023. The commission will utilize a bimodal voter accreditation system across 2,445 polling units.
Amupitan emphasized that no PVC means no accreditation and no vote, reinforcing the importance of security and accessibility for all voters, including those with disabilities. INEC has also collaborated with security agencies to ensure a safe voting environment and has accredited 91 media organizations to oversee the electoral process.
The election will take place simultaneously with legislative bye-elections across six states.
